Dear Arya,
Below stated information will help you:
(A) Factory Act:
1. Form No. 20 - Annual return to be filed before 15th January.
2. Form No. 21 - Half-Yearly return to be filed before 15th July.
(B) PF Act:
1. Form 5 & 10 (Qualifying & Leaving employees).
Form 12A - Consolidated statement of dues and remittance to be submitted by the 25th of every month.
2. Form 3A & 6A - Members & consolidated statement annual return to be filed before 30th April.
(C) Bonus:
1. Form D - Return to be filed for Bonus, within 30 days after the expiry of the time limit specified in the Bonus Act.
(D) Contract Labour Act:
1. Form XXV (25) - Annual Return by Principal Employer to be sent to the registering officer before 15th February (following the end of the year).

Hi,
Further on the Factory Acts, you may have to submit the following:
- Form V: List of holidays - once a year - due every December 31.
- Half-yearly returns in Form 21 - due July.
- Annual returns in Form 20 - due January 31.
- Renewal of factory license - due every October.
- Maintenance of statutory registers like Form 2, 12, VI, II, 26, 26A, inspection registers, etc.
- Form 18: In case of any industrial accidents. 18b: Further report of accidents.
- Form 3A: Change of manager.
- Form XXV: Returns for contract labor and so on.
